Embracing Casual Wear With Confidence

Comfort and style come together when selecting casual clothes, so large, tall men need to select items that provide both without adding extra bulk. Fit is of vital importance – too loose clothing could leave you looking shapeless while too tight clothing could feel restricting or draw attention away from areas you may want to be hidden away – the latter of which could potentially increase body image issues; therefore, choosing clothing which skims smoothly over your body structure would work better than any of its alternatives. 

Casual wear requires high-quality T-shirts, polo shirts and button downs constructed of breathable materials like linen or cotton for optimal temperature regulation and maximum comfort. Select solid or darker hues to achieve slimming effects while delicate patterns like vertical stripes may add depth without overpowering your frame.

Casual apparel must include jeans and chinos as a key staple, providing ample thighs and calves room without seeming baggy. A great alternative that provides more dressiness without compromising comfort are pair of chinos; to improve mobility consider pants with some give.

Layering up can elevate any casual outfit. Careful selection of lightweight coats, cardigans and casual blazers add dimension without adding bulk; when selecting outerwear try opting for longer cuts that accentuate tall frames over large styles that overshadow them.

Navigating Smart Casual With Style

Smart casual refers to an informal dress code which lies somewhere between casual and formal; it allows tall, burly men an opportunity to experiment with elegance without giving up comfort.

Sport coats or jackets add instantaneous shine, so select clean-cut single-breast styles with single buttons to avoid too much fabric. For contemporary appeal, pair it with dark denim pants or fitted pants; delicate patterns or textures may add depth, so just be careful of garish prints! Shirts featuring such features should keep their collars neat for best results.

Shoes can make or break a smart-casual ensemble. Shoes in classic shades such as brown and black leather loafers, brogues or derby shoes provide sophistication without overstepping their mark. A rounder toe tends to fit larger feet more comfortably compared to narrower or pointed toe shoes; be wary when considering any narrow or pointed styles!

Watches, belts and subtle scarves can add flair without drawing undue attention to themselves. Just bear in mind that wider belts tend to better balance larger frames than skinny ones do, for instance.

Dressing Formal With Ease And Elegance

Formal dress can be challenging for large and tall guys; with proper guidance it can become effortless and even enjoyable. A fitted suit that complements your body type should always form the cornerstone of formal wear.

Search out companies or tailors specialising in large and tall sizes when shopping for suits. It is crucial that the shoulders fit properly; too tight will restrict movement while too loose will look sloppy. Jackets featuring modest tapering at waist level with structured shoulders may create an ideal silhouette.

Traditional hues like black, charcoal and navy can easily adapt to modern lifestyles while remaining timeless. While bold patterns or fabrics that draw too much attention are best avoided; more subdued weaves with matte finishes may provide better options.

Undershirts should fit comfortably around both neck and chest areas. Spread collars allow you to experiment with different knot designs as they accommodate various thicknesses of ties. When selecting suitable neckties for this look, look for medium width styles with straight designs or solid colours; narrow ones could appear out-of-proportion on wider frames.

Flat-front designs that feature a small break at the shoe are key in creating a clean line in trousers; too long will cause excess fabric to bunch; while too short may look cumbersome.

At formal events, shoes should be elegant and timeless. Cap-toe or oxford shoes in dark brown or black can make a strong impression; don’t forget cozy dress socks that match your suit for an integrated look!

Tips For Confidence And Comfort

Confidence is the cornerstone of dressing comfortably and confidently for formal or casual settings alike. Tall or larger men may feel that their wardrobe selections are limited; however, modern designers offer numerous stylish pieces designed specifically to complement all body shapes.

Spending extra on quality items tailored specifically for your measurements is well worth your while, especially since a skilled tailor can make even off-the-rack clothing look better on you – dramatically increasing your appearance!

Do not be intimidated to experiment with different colours and styles, just remember proportions when doing so. Dark hues, vertical lines and structural cuts may improve your appearance while choosing lighter fabrics for warmer months and thicker textures for colder seasons can add both comfort and style.
